Oh actually that was Cole Parkman that was working the lunch shift. The Aggies roll deep at L&L!

As for the cheeks… trim them like a small brisket, 2:1 pepper/salt for the rub, smoked for ~4 hrs, confit in beef fat for ~4 hrs.

Beef Cheek said:

Oh actually that was Cole Parkman that was working the lunch shift. The Aggies roll deep at L&L!

As for the cheeks… trim them like a small brisket, 2:1 pepper/salt for the rub, smoked for ~4 hrs, confit in beef fat for ~4 hrs.

I did the confit with butter (because I don't have beef tallow on hand), and they were excellent. My wife is not a brisket fan, but she loves beef cheeks in tacos.

Bradley Robinson did a video on his YouTube channel for barbacoa (basically what to do with the trim from the beef cheeks), and I'm going to give that a try too.
